About this listen
In this turbulent era, for many of us there is a moment in every day where anxiety steals over us. We pause, and in that rare period of stillness, the fears surface — but sometimes, if we’re lucky, so too do the reflections and the insights. Our guest on today’s program has called this interlude “the catastrophe hour,” and she’s just published a book of essays that beautifully captures it.
Meghan Daum is an American essayist and the host of the Unspeakable Podcast. Her latest book is The Catastrophe Hour.
